For decades now scientist and debates have been circled around the idea of global warming taking effect around the world. With the crazy weather we are having this year, particularly this summer, the idea of global warming seems to gain a lot more attention now. This summer there have been terrible out of control wildfires, countless amount of heat waves, long suffering droughts, some major flooding and even severe storms.
These type of conditions may be the start of global experts have been predicting, although they are not ready to admit it yet, saying that it is much too early to tell if these current conditions are in direct results of global warming. This summer has been loaded with dangerously record breaking temperatures around the United States, over 3,000 record high temperatures were reported last month alone according to MSN.
Two-Thirds of the US population has already been in severe heat weather areas since May 2012. While there are certainly a lot of global warming skeptics the data is starting to add up and make people ask the question, âAre the extreme weather conditions a cause of Global Warming?â
âThis is what global warming looks like at the regional or personal level,âJonathan Overpeckof said who is a Professor of Geosciences and Atmospheric Sciences at the University of Arizona.
The Intergovernmental Panel on Climate Change actually warned that the United States were on track to have an unprecedented summer of extreme weather and climate events. They knew the possibilities of the type of weather conditions we are having now, as far as disasters go though who knows if they knew of the devastation these climate changes have caused Americans.
The powerful deadly storm that blew across the Chicago area not only caused millions of people affected by power outage as it made it way all the way to Washington, it also took the lives of 20 individuals in the process. According to experts this was not your normal thunderstorm you are accustom of seeing or hearing about in the summer time. Experts mentioned in a statement that the thunderstorm that occurred just last week was actually 5 time more powerful than normal storms according to the associated press.
With these triple digit temperatures scorching the US scientist are saying the US is starting to have vastly more heat records, than cold weather records. Right now the US is having seven heat records to every one cold record, looking forward to the future the ratio may get all the way up to 20 heat record to every one cold record according to the associated press.
âIn the future you can expect larger, longer more intense heat waves and weâve seen that in the last few summers,â NOAA Climate Monitoring chief Derek Arndt said in a statement to the associated press.
The Truth About Global Warming â" Science & Distortion â" Stephen Schneider
Stephen Henry Schneider (February 11, 1945 â" July 19, 2010) was Professor of Environmental Biology and Global Change at Stanford University, a Co-Director at the Center for Environment Science and Policy of the Freeman Spogli Institute for International Studies and a Senior Fellow in the Stanford Woods Institute for the Environment. Schneider served as a consultant to federal agencies and White House staff in the Richard Nixon, Jimmy Carter, Ronald Reagan, George H. W. Bush, Bill Clinton, George W. Bush and Barack Obama administrations.
His research included modeling of the atmosphere, climate change, and âthe relationship of biological systems to global climate change.â Schneider was the founder and editor of the journal Climatic Change and authored or co-authored over 450 scientific papers and other publications. He was a Coordinating Lead Author in Working Group II IPCC TAR and was engaged as a co-anchor of the Key Vulnerabilities Cross-Cutting Theme for the Fourth Assessment Report (AR4) at the time of his death. During the 1980s, Schneider emerged as a leading public advocate of sharp reductions of greenhouse gas emissions to combat global warming.
